  1. Everyone should read Anne Applebaum’s book ‘Gulag’. About 18 million people passed through the Soviet Gulag from 1929-1953 when Stalin died. Another 6-7 million ppl were exiled to remote regions. And ~4.5 million died either in the camps or as a direct result of imprisonment. Staggering numbers!

  40. In 1953, the USSR held over 50% of the world’s prison population—2.6 million people. That was 1.44% of their population. Today’s U.S. rate is 0.57% with 1.9 million imprisoned.
